Subject: Re: [PATCH 10/25] sony-laptop: keyboard backlight support extended to newer Vaios
Date: Sat, 4 Jun 2011 16:58:17 +0900 [thread overview]
Message-ID: <20110604075815.GA7194@kamineko.org>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<4DE9008D.7040504@absence.it>
On Fri, Jun 03, 2011 at 05:41:01PM +0200, Marco Chiappero wrote:
> Added support for handle 0x0143 (Vaio SA/SB/SC, CA/CB). Minor
> corrections included.
>
> Signed-off-by: Marco Chiappero <marco@absence.it>
> ---
>
> --- a/drivers/platform/x86/sony-laptop.c
> +++ b/drivers/platform/x86/sony-laptop.c
> @@ -127,7 +127,7 @@ MODULE_PARM_DESC(minor,
> "default is -1 (automatic)");
> #endif
>
> -static int kbd_backlight; /* = 1 */
> +static int kbd_backlight; /* = 0 */
> module_param(kbd_backlight, int, 0444);
> MODULE_PARM_DESC(kbd_backlight,
> "set this to 0 to disable keyboard backlight, "
> @@ -140,15 +140,6 @@ MODULE_PARM_DESC(kbd_backlight_timeout,
> "1 for 30 seconds, 2 for 60 seconds and 3 to disable timeout "
> "(default: 0)");
>
> -static void sony_nc_kbd_backlight_resume(void);
> -
> -enum sony_nc_rfkill {
> - SONY_WIFI,
> - SONY_BLUETOOTH,
> - SONY_WWAN,
> - SONY_WIMAX,
> - N_SONY_RFKILL,
> -};
removing this enum seems superfluous (it's re-added some patches later)
and breaks compilation at this point.
> static int sony_rfkill_handle;
> static struct rfkill *sony_rfkill_devices[N_SONY_RFKILL];
> @@ -1356,38 +1347,33 @@ static int sony_nc_rfkill_setup(struct a
> }
>
> /* Keyboard backlight feature */
> -#define KBDBL_HANDLER 0x137
> -#define KBDBL_PRESENT 0xB00
> -#define SET_MODE 0xC00
> -#define SET_STATE 0xD00
> -#define SET_TIMEOUT 0xE00
> -
> struct kbd_backlight {
> - int mode;
> - int timeout;
> + unsigned int base;
> + unsigned int mode;
> + unsigned int timeout;
> struct device_attribute mode_attr;
> struct device_attribute timeout_attr;
> };
> -
> static struct kbd_backlight *kbdbl_handle;
> +static int sony_kbd_handle = -1;
there seems to be no real point initializing this to -1. Also, can it be
made part of the struct above?
